Then and now: Evolution of Stateline area

The black and white photo was taken in about 1970. The Sahara Tahoe spire, which is visible, opened in 1965.

Paul Kennedy’s Steak House is at right.

Neither Harrah’s nor Harveys had built their current large hotels, yet the photo shows Tahoe’s first “high-rise”. It was Harvey’s at 12 stories in 1962.

The top floor was Harveys’ popular Top of the Wheel tiki lounge motif with Ron Rose’s music and top-shelf setting, food, and service.
